On 7-night cruises, there is a single formal evening (dressy outfit, cocktail dress or gown for females jacket, suit or tuxedo for guys) and one particular semi-formal evening (dressy outfit or cocktail dress for ladies jacket for males). On 4-evening and 5-evening cruises, there is a dressy" night, which implies at minimum a dress shirt (and preferably a jacket) for guys and a dressy outfit for females. 3-evening cruises do not have a dressy" night.Have you ever been on a cruise? On the embarkation day, you won't get access to your room until 1:30 pm, and you may possibly not get all of your luggage until 5 pm (or occasionally even later), so its advised you carry a bag that consists of almost everything you are going to want between boarding the ship and dinner. pop over To this website yet another quiz question.If you're traveling overseas, carry a credit card that charges no transaction charges for foreign purchases or currency conversion. (See Gold Vs Platinum AmExCard and Chase Sapphire Preferred Vs AmEx Platinum? ). Visa and MasterCard are far more extensively accepted overseas than American Express. Newer cards have a chip" feature to deter fraud, and numerous offer you extra points when used for travel and dining. If you make at least 1 foreign trip per year, you might locate that making use of your card year-round will offset the greater annual membership fee.
